Shape Recognition Extra Challenge 2D Shapes is essential for children aged 6-8, as it lays the groundwork for critical mathematical and cognitive skills. At this age, children are developing their ability to recognize and differentiate between shapes, which is fundamental in various aspects of learning. When parents and teachers engage with this learning activity, they help children enhance their spatial awareness, improve their problem-solving abilities, and foster creativity.
Understanding shapes and their properties paves the way for more complex concepts such as geometry and even algebra later in their education. It also helps in everyday situations, such as recognizing patterns in real life or organizing information visually. Additionally, developing shape recognition skills aids in fine motor skills—activities such as tracing shapes can enhance hand-eye coordination and dexterity.
Moreover, incorporating challenging tasks allows children to experience success in overcoming difficulties, boosting their confidence and encouraging a growth mindset.
